Becoming a good editor required constant learning and practice. The following are some important aspects: Familiar with various writing styles and styles: A good editor should understand various writing styles and styles in order to be able to provide appropriate advice and support for different authors and projects. This required extensive reading and writing experience as well as in-depth cultural and writing knowledge. 2. Review and evaluate text: A good editor should be able to review and evaluate text to identify errors, flaws, style, and plot problems and suggest improvements. This requires a comprehensive analysis and evaluation of the text, including grammar, spellings, punctuations, character development, plot, and theme. Maintain professionalism and objectively: A good editor should be able to maintain professionalism and objectively avoid bias or emotional bias towards the author or the project. This required a calm, objective, and fair editing process, as well as professional ethics and codes. Understand the market and readers 'needs: A good editor should understand the market and readers' needs in order to provide appropriate positioning and marketing suggestions for authors and projects. This required extensive market and reader research experience, as well as in-depth marketing strategy and digital writing knowledge. Keep improving your skills and knowledge: A good editor should keep improving his skills and knowledge to maintain his leading position and competitiveness. This required continuous learning, reading, writing, and participating in professional training and conferences to continuously improve one's editing skills and knowledge. To become a good editor, you need to constantly learn and practice to improve your skills and knowledge while maintaining professionalism and objectively providing valuable support and advice to the author and the project.
